2005 Holden Jackaroo vs. 1984 Pontiac Firebird

To start off, 2005 Holden Jackaroo is newer by 21 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Pontiac Firebird.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Pontiac Firebird would be higher. At 3,494 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Holden Jackaroo is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Holden Jackaroo (213 HP @ 5400 RPM) has 80 more horse power than 1984 Pontiac Firebird. (133 HP @ 5100 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Holden Jackaroo should accelerate faster than 1984 Pontiac Firebird.

Let's talk about torque, 2005 Holden Jackaroo (310 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 87 more torque (in Nm) than 1984 Pontiac Firebird. (223 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2005 Holden Jackaroo will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1984 Pontiac Firebird.
